學習《Building Applications with FME Objects》 之三 操作要素(Features)

FMEOFeature是要素對象,是FME Object應用程式中的基本資料單元,一般來說,要素就是一套屬性和一個關聯了座標系統的幾何圖形,應用程式讀取資料集時是一個一個讀取要素資料,當應用程式寫資料集時是一個一個寫入要素資料,要素可以被所有的標準FME函數和處理器操作,下面是要素的邏輯資料模型:  上面的圖是邏輯模型,在FME

Linq 動態查詢

最近在做項目中用到了LINQ TO SQL,在用的時候感覺很,寫的代碼也少;提高了開發的周期;但是在開發的過程中我們還是碰到很多的東西,由於是第一把LINQ用到項目中,原來是寫個小的DEMO;沒有過多的用到他的優點;一個MIS項目中都會用到一些進階的查詢功能,但由於是第一次用他很多的還不清楚,在網上找了一下,LINQ也是支援動態查詢的,只不過要把動態查詢內庫單獨下載下來,引用到自己的項目中;這樣才能用;現在看看具體是怎麼用的吧看看我的文件目錄吧:

學習《Building Applications with FME Objects》 之七 座標系統

對於GIS來說,二維座標系統是一個用來測量距離的平面參考網格,三維座標系統用於在三維空間測量距離。一個座標系統一般由地圖投影,橢球體和基準面定義,一個或多個緯線,一個中央經線,和水平或垂直方向的位移。FME對象的座標系統概念資料模型:   為概念上的FMEOCoordSysManager資料模型,FME對象沒有提供概念圖中一對一的API,FMEOCoordSysManager提供屬性和方法來訪問這些類,方法和屬性如:  

FME轉換器基礎概念

這本手冊包含了關於每一個轉換器的摘要資訊,詳細的內容請訪問www.fmeusercentral.com 或查看Workbench協助檔案中的Fme Transformers部分。 This booklet contains a high-level summary of each transformer’s functionality. For detailed information, please visit www.fmeusercentral.com or select FME

(牛人莫入)Silverlight 3.0 關於表單的跳轉解決方案

閱讀條件:本篇文章適合SL的初學者閱讀,如果你不是初者請你放棄閱讀;不文不將對SL的進階開發人員提供認何協助;我們如何能把SL利用像熟練呢?就像寫Web應用程式一樣呢?其實這個問題也很簡單,只要在平時多關心SL,瞭解SL就可以了,如果你對它很陌生,那麼它也對你一樣的陌生,這兩者是成正比的;今天我就給大家講一下在Silverlight

(牛人莫入)Silverlight 3 子表單調用WebService

等了好長的時間,SL3中文版本終於出來,抽周未有空來給體驗一下SL3;它對於RIA開發有很大的協助,開發上更簡單;對於過多的話我就不多說;先來看一個樣本吧:這個樣本用到了SL3中的子表單,Web服務:先看運行結果吧:  開發步驟:一、用Blend 3設計介面 說明:由於個人對美術不是很專長,所有在用Blend做介面,設計著色上不怎麼樣,望大家體諒; 二、項目整體搭建

關於部落格園排名問題

這個問題有可能是排名統計時出錯了,但是也不知道具體是怎麼一回事,請DUDU給查明一下原因:  在前一些時候也有朋友寫個關於是如何來計算部落格園排名的問題,今天發現部落格園的排名有一些問題:如下面的圖文分析:首先我們從首頁中進去,單擊查看更多,在裡面找到自己的部落格排名:這是我的部落格排名這裡顯示的排名是:812,但是我們到部落格裡面看到的結果如下:但是在這裡我們發現了一個問題,也就是說這裡看到的兩個不相同的排名;現在我們在來看看老包的排名而在首面上顯示的是如下結果:而到老包的部落格裡去看到的卻是

學習《Building Applications with FME Objects》 之三 操作要素(Features)2

簡單幾何圖形簡單的幾何圖形是獨立的幾何圖形,不關聯影響位置表現的FME屬性的,就是說,簡單幾何圖形要素包含以下屬性:fme_geometry,fme_type:{fme_line,fme_line},{fme_point,fme_point},{fme_polygon,fme_area} 下面的代碼示範如何從一個簡單幾何圖形要素擷取座標並加入points列表colDisplayList集合:Private Sub GetSimpleCoords(ByVal fmeFeature As

學習《Building Applications with FME Objects》 之二 使用Sessions(會話)

    使用FME Objects的起點是建立一個FME Object session(會話)對象FMEOSession,除非你的應用程式要操作有限的虛擬記憶體,當你的應用程式初始化市可以簡單的建立FMEOSession對象,並且保持該對象到應用程式關閉,你可以建立全域的會話或者通過任何對象或方法的參數來訪問。提示:一個進程只能有一個會話可用,試圖建立第二個會話會導致錯誤   

學習《Building Applications with FME Objects》 之九 進階要素處理

在本教程第三張介紹了FME要素對象FMEOFeature的屬性、幾何圖形和座標系統,第三章是本章的基礎,本章將介紹更多更強大的要素處理功能。 介紹要素處理時,要區分基於要素的處理和基於集合的處理,基於要素的處理是指操作獨立要素,基於集合的處理是指操作一批獨立要素。 本章將學習:建立拓撲面(基於集合)融合多邊形(基於集合)緩衝要素(基於要素)產生多邊形內部點(基於要素)在要素上執行任意函數(基於要素)位移、旋轉和縮放幾何要素(基於要素)操作彙總要素(基於要素和集合)操作環要素(基於要素和集合)應用

Sivlerlight 3 SketchFlow Binding ListBox

在這一篇文章中我與大家分享一下,Silverlight 3 中新增加的一個功能 SketchFlow

學習《Building Applications with FME Objects》 之四 從資料集讀取要素

FMEOReader可以訪問任何支援格式的資料。 FMEOReader返回兩類要素:schema(模式)要素和資料要素,模式要素用於描述資料集模型。每種支援的格式都有一個模式,一個模式要素是一類要素的資料模型,模式要素描述屬性、座標系和幾何要素類型。 本章可以學習到:建立reader 開啟reader 擷取reader設定 獲得活動reader資訊 返回模式要素 返回資料要素

直接執行個體化對象和用反射來執行個體化對象

首先建立一個內庫項目CAO.Assemby.MyDLL ,添加一個類MyTest如下:MyTest.csnamespace CAO.Assemby.MyDLL{ public class MyTest { public string Test() { return "老婆我愛你!"; } }} 添加一個控制台程式:CAO.Assemby.Test,並把CAO.Assemby.MyDLL

西安.NET俱樂部馬偉新書推薦

本書簡介      

牛人莫入 Silverlight DataGrid 分組技巧

最近在項目中很多的地方都用到了資料的展示---DataGrid控制項,在園子裡面也有很多的朋友也對這個DataGrid控制項也寫了很多的教程;我這裡也與其它人也沒有什麼區別,這裡只是告訴大家一個小的技巧;但是我相信這一個小的技巧對大家以後在項目中應該有一些協助;一天,領導走過來看了我使用者管理UI,我用了一個DataGrid控制項把使用者用分頁的方式給做了出來;這個使用者裡面有使用者的部門,使用者名稱,地址,等相關資訊;領導看了,說你的使用者資訊可以有一種階層就最好了,這一聽他這句話,我就回答說

學習《Building Applications with FME Objects》 之五 向資料集寫要素

FMEOWriter允許用已支援格式建立新的資料集,方法和屬性如下所示: 本章將學習到: 建立writer開啟writer獲得使用者writer參數從活動的writer擷取資訊建立要素關閉writer關於wirter和座標系統的關係,請查看本系列教程的第7章,使用座標系統。 建立writer必須使用FMESession的createWriter方法建立writer對象,代碼如下:Dim fmeDirectives As FMEOStringArraySet fmeDirectives =

學習《Building Applications with FME Objects》 之十 使用集合

GFME對象API包含下列集合對象:FMEOStringArray,FMEOFeatureVector和FMEORectangleVector。這些對象的主要用途是移動資料,比如作為一個參數或傳回值,這些對象並不是用來替代VB中的集合的。 如果你FME對象應用程式打算使用其他的集合對象來處理,你可以寫過程轉換你現有的集合到FME對象集合,例如,下面的FeatureVectorToCollection過程拷貝FMEOFeatureVector對象到VB集合對象:Sub

學習《Building Applications with FME Objects》 之八 空間索引

處理空間查詢涵蓋執行複雜和繁重的幾何操作,例如:從1萬個要素中尋找某點附近的一個要素。暴力的解決辦法是在整個範圍內進行一系列的搜尋,需要巨量的磁碟訪問和巨量的幾何條件測試。給一組要素建立空間索引可以大大提升搜尋的執行效率,空間資料索引參考到空間索引,當使用空間索引時,一組要素將被索引。 FMEOReader對象使用setConstraints方法提供一些空間索引功能(詳查Reading Features From a Dataset的Using

學習《Building Applications with FME Objects》 之六 轉換要素

這個API可以非常容易的在格式之間做轉換,首先開啟reader和writer(具體操作前兩篇已經有介紹),可以簡單的使用FMEODialog的xlatePrompt方法顯示視窗,同時允許使用者輸入reader和writer的參數: 注意:FMEODialog對象僅能用於WINDOWS平台 下面的代碼示範了該方法返回的參數並傳遞給reader和writer: Public Sub TranslationPrompt(sSourceDir As String, _                  

SL 3 多表資料顯示

本樣本是一個關係SL 3 三張表資料的顯示問題,運行結果如下所示:表關係如所示: 這些資料的顯示都是通過調用後台服務WCF,支援資料顯示;後台服務代碼如下所示:[ServiceContract(Namespace = "對外提供資料服務")] [AspNetCompatibilityRequirements(RequirementsMode = AspNetCompatibilityRequirementsMode.Allowed)] public class DataServices

總頁數: 61357 1 .... 8441 8442 8443 8444 8445 .... 61357 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.